Three people are being questioning over the killing of a septuagenarian and dumping his body into a well in Sikonge, in what police said in an effort to inherit his wealth including 70,000 cattle
Tabora. Police are holding three people in connection with the killing of Isanjandugu hamlet resident Kang'wa Darushi, 70, at Chabutwa Ward in Sikonge District.
Tabora Regional Police Commander Emmanuel Nley told The Citizen on Monday, February 11, 2019, that two of those held are suspected of hiring a man to kill Darushi.
He alleged that the cause of the killings was to inherit his properties including 70,000 cattle.
